Tracing the roots of fill factor degradation in perovskite-silicon tandem solar cells

Scientists in Saudi Arabia have conducted one of the longest tests on the stability of perovskite-silicon tandem solar cells. According to their findings, the most affected parameter under the hot and humid climate of the region is the device fill factor, which dropped from 80% to 50% in just six months.

First Solar breaks ground on 3.3 GW module factory

First Solar has started building a new PV module factory in the U.S. state of Ohio. The $680 million facility is scheduled to start operations in the first half of 2023.

Cooling PV modules with plants, coir pith

An Indian-Malaysian research group has investigated the effectiveness of several passive cooling techniques for solar panels, including the placement of plants around the modules or coir pith underneath them, both of which, surprisingly, offered good performance in terms of temperature reduction and power yield.

Ligand-free perovskite quantum dot solar cell with 9.3% efficiency

The quantum dots used for the device are based on methylammonium lead iodide and are synthesized within a porous silica (SiO2) matrix. Compared to its bulk counterparts, the ligand-free solar cell exhibited a more stable performance.

Indian state tenders 224 MW of grid-connected PV

Gujarat State Electricity Corporation Limited. has opened an EPC tender for 224 MW of grid-connected solar capacity in the Indian state of Gujarat. The projects will range in size from 10 MW to 55 MW, with bidding set to close on Sept. 8.
